Key Highlights

- The utilities industry consists of the electricity, gas and water markets.

- The German utilities industry had total revenues of USD 284.7bn in 2017, representing a compound annual rate of change (CARC) of -3.3% between 2013 and 2017.

- The electricity segment was the industry's most lucrative in 2017, with total revenues of USD 154.7bn, equivalent to 54.3% of the industry's overall value.

- In 2017, Germany accounted for 19.6% of the European utilities industry making it the largest country.
